At their regularly scheduled meeting on Tuesday, October 26, the Novato City Council unanimously voted to appoint Mark Milberg as a City Councilmember to fill the current District 5 seat vacancy until the November 8, 2022 Statewide General Election.
At a special meeting held on October 12, Council voted to accept applications to fill the seat vacated by former Councilmember Amy Peele on September 15, in lieu of holding a special election. During last night’s meeting, Council interviewed three candidates that met the eligibility requirements for the seat.
Milberg, whose Council term is effective October 27, stated “I am really honored to be at this position tonight to be able to see about joining the Novato Council. I am very respectful for all the Council is doing and I feel the tremendous growth in being able to work together is august to many of us in the community.”
Milberg has served on the Novato Citizens Finance Advisory/Oversight Committee since 2018, and prior to his appointment to Council served in the role of Vice Chair. An employee at Ultragenyx, a local biotech company, Milberg is their current Senior Director of Clinical Outsourcing. Milberg has a BS in Human Development from UC Davis, a MS in Social Welfare from UC Berkeley and an MBA from San Francisco State University.
Mayor Pat Eklund commented “Mark Milberg recognizes the importance of building relationships and making sure that people are heard and respected. Mark’s experience on the Novato Citizens Finance Committee and knowledge in city finance is critical. I look forward to the Council working together over this next year with a new councilmember.”
